India Skincare Market Size Booming to Reach USD 17 Billion by 2031

Published | 07 March 2025

India Skincare Market is flourishing because of heightened beauty consciousness, the strategic leverage of social media and celebrity influence, and a burgeoning demand for clean, organic formulations.

BlueWeave Consulting, a leading strategic consulting and market research firm, in its recent study, estimated India Skincare Market size at USD 8.93 billion in 2024. During the forecast period between 2025 and 2031, BlueWeave expects India Skincare Market size to expand at a CAGR of 9.50% reaching a value of USD 16.85 billion by 2031. The Skincare Market in India is propelled by heightened aesthetic awareness, discerning consumer education, and a holistic emphasis on well-being. This manifests in a sophisticated product landscape, ranging from essential cleansers to targeted serums and specialized treatments for dermatological concerns, with a notable surge in demand for natural and organic formulations, signaling a decisive shift towards clean and sustainable beauty. A competitive ecosystem of global and domestic brands leverages digital platforms and influencer marketing to cultivate expansive engagement, while demand for dermatologically validated products with sun protection and environmental defense capabilities underscores a sophisticated understanding of skin health. This trend transcends geographical boundaries, as both urban and rural populations increasingly integrate comprehensive regimens and seek professional-grade solutions from spas and dermatologists. Beyond foundational products, the market exhibits a strong appetite for specialized treatments, such as anti-aging, anti-blemish, and anti-tanning formulations, alongside a preference for premium skincare over basic alternatives. This is evidenced by nuanced regional trends revealed in Honasa Consumer Ltd's 2024 Year-End Wrap, including Goa's sunscreen dominance, Bengaluru's dry shampoo affinity, and festive surges like the Mamaearth Ruby Red lipstick sales during Chhath Puja. Furthermore, the burgeoning demand for science-backed skincare in Raipur, elevated gifting trends in Gurgaon, and the cultural significance of skincare in Surat illustrate the market's vibrant and adaptive nature, characterized by informed consumer choices, regional nuances, and a sustained pursuit of efficacy and sustainability.

Opportunity – Growing Male Grooming Segment

Shifting societal norms and evolving perceptions of masculinity have led to greater acceptance of men's grooming and skincare. Men are now more invested in personal care, recognizing skincare’s role in maintaining healthy, youthful skin. Increased access to information via social media and blogs has further educated them on skincare benefits and routines. Addressing their specific needs, skincare brands have introduced tailored products. Aligning with this trend, DPKA Universal Consumer Ventures launched 82°E Man in February 2024, featuring a three-in-one cleanser for face, beard, and body, along with an SPF-infused moisturizer for dual protection and hydration.

Impact of Escalating Geopolitical Tensions on India Skincare Market

Intensifying geopolitical tensions could disrupt the growth of India Skincare Market. Supply chain vulnerabilities, particularly for imported ingredients and packaging, may lead to price fluctuations and product shortages. Reduced consumer confidence, stemming from economic uncertainties, could curb discretionary spending on premium skincare. Trade restrictions and tariffs could limit access to international brands and innovative technologies. Furthermore, a focus on national security might divert resources from consumer-centric sectors, potentially slowing market expansion. Conversely, a push for self-reliance could stimulate domestic production and innovation within the natural and Ayurvedic skincare segments.

North India Leads India Skincare Market

North India region continues to lead India Skincare Market. It can be attributed to the robust consumer spending power, heightened awareness of skincare practices, and the concentration of major metropolitan centers. Influenced by global trends disseminated through digital platforms and celebrity culture, consumers in this area readily embrace comprehensive skincare regimens and invest in high-end products. The region's extensive retail infrastructure, encompassing both established and informal channels, coupled with the expanding reach of e-commerce, ensures widespread product availability, extending even to smaller urban areas. Furthermore, the region's diverse climate, particularly its severe winters, necessitates specialized skincare solutions, further fueling market expansion. Consequently, Northern India stands as the nation's most dynamic and influential skincare market.
